At the initiative of media and performance artist Branko Milisković, in cooperation with the Saša Marchet Foundation, we continued a series of talks in the historical building of the Balkan Cinema.
The fourth conversation was held between the curator of the Subotica Contemporary Gallery, Nela Tonković, and Branko Milisković, on April 29. This was a conversation, not only between a worker in culture and an independent artist, but also a very important relationship between creators of works of art and institutions of culture and art.
The discussion raised some essential questions, such as the purchase of contemporary works of art, the relationship between public and private collections, the challenges of purchasing and preserving works of ephemeral art, the relationship of the state to contemporary cultural heritage, and more. There was also talk about how public collections are developing today, the politics of acquisition of works of art and their “life” as part of collections and cultural heritage.
There was also talk about the importance of art, artists and cultural institutions in modern society, whether and in what way they can influence social changes.
